Christine Pons is a multifaceted artist, born on October 4, 1960 in Algiers. Her atypical career is marked by a childhood filled with changes and discoveries, with stays in several countries that deeply influenced her artistic vision.
After Algeria gained independence, Christine and her family lived in France for a year before moving to Madagascar, where they stayed for two years, then again for three years. These first years of expatriation were fertile ground for her creative imagination. Then, it was in Guadeloupe, in the Antilles, that she spent three years marked by the discovery of exotic cultures and environments.
Christine Pons then settled in Greece for a period of twenty years, where she worked in the field of jewelry. This stay was particularly influential on her work, allowing her to explore design and immerse herself in a world of precision and refinement. At the same time, Christine never stopped drawing, her passion for art having been present since her early childhood.
Her quest for knowledge and experience also took her to Cameroon, where she had an enriching experience with children eager to learn. This period reinforced her appreciation of cultural diversity and inspired her in her artistic practice.
Self-taught, Christine Pons draws on her travels and long immersions in different cultures to enrich her work. Her work is a vibrant blend of cultures, a reflection on the diversity and interconnectedness of peoples. As a painter, sculptor and photographer, she creates works that capture and express this cultural mosaic, transforming her experiences into artistic creations.
